Android基础
文章平均质量分 73
系统性梳理Android的基础知识
井井帆
practice makes perfect
展开
-
Android之Notification的基础使用
环境Gradle Plugin 7.0.3Gradle 7.0.2JDK 13.0.1Android Studio Arctic Fox使用可以设置点击事件然后实现sendNotification逻辑,点击通知栏后跳转到新的Activity设置通知的步骤如下0.获取NOTIFICATION_SERVICE服务1.设置NotificationChannel2.为NotificationManager创建渠道3.设置Notification.Builder4.Build & n原创 2022-05-06 17:15:15 · 507 阅读 · 0 评论 -
Android之9-Patch图
9-Patch的创建、制作和使用原创 2022-04-26 13:44:27 · 1592 阅读 · 0 评论 -
Android之LayoutInflater的解析过程和使用方法
获取LayoutInflater获取LayoutInflater的方法也有三种LayoutInflater inflater1 = (LayoutInflater)getSystemService(Context.LAYOUT_INFLATER_SERVICE)LayoutInflater inflater2 = LayoutInflater.from(this);LayoutInflater inflater3 = getLayoutInflater();LayoutInflater的解析原创 2022-04-26 11:12:54 · 546 阅读 · 0 评论 -
Android的启动模式和其生命周期的变化
四种启动模式standard 默认模式Activity默认的启动模式,不用设置。每次启动Activity都会新建一个实例,即都会执行onCreate方法singleTop 栈顶复用当第一次启动Activity时,创建新的实例当非第一次启动时,如果要启动的Activity在栈顶,则复用。比如从自己的Activity又启动自己的Activity,则复用自己,即复用栈顶。如果要启动的Activity没在栈顶,则创建新实例singleTask 栈内复用如果要启动的Activity在栈内,则将该原创 2022-04-25 19:22:42 · 604 阅读 · 0 评论 -
Android窗口框架(View\Window\WindowManager)
Android窗口框架——View、Window、WindowManager原创 2022-04-25 15:23:40 · 799 阅读 · 0 评论